Webthe rule of thumb is 1 ton per 500 sq ft therefore for 1500 square feet you need 1500/500 or 3 tons of air conditioning. If the house is well insulated you may be able to get by with a 2.5 ton unit. Takes more BTU's to heat a house to maintain 72 degrees when it's 20 below out then it does to cool a … WebFeb 2, 2024 · A furnace that is rated 100,000 BTU/h with a 90% efficiency can only provide you with a maximum of 90,000 BTU/h of heating power. So it's also worth considering the efficiency of the furnace you are planning to purchase. Choose one with higher efficiency …
